About the event

This best practice visit provides an in-depth look at how quality is embedded, managed, and sustained within a high-volume automotive manufacturing environment.


Nissan’s approach to quality continues to receive global recognition, most recently through top rankings in the 2025 J.D. Power Initial Quality Study. This visit to Nissan Sunderland offers delegates the opportunity to explore how that performance is achieved in practice, through disciplined processes, strong leadership, and the consistent application of Total Quality Management (TQM) on the shop floor.


The day combines tailored discussion, detailed factory tours, and open Q&A to provide a clear view of how quality is designed into operations from the earliest stages of production through to final inspection.

What You Will Experience


Delegates will take part in a structured, behind-the-scenes programme including:


  • A welcome and meet-and-greet session to align on quality focus areas

  • Facilitated discussion on Nissan’s quality systems and priorities

  • Two guided factory tours across key production areas, including:

    • Plastics inspection (on-line and off-line)

    • Press Shop quality checks and TPQC

    • Body Shop dimensional and ultrasonic inspection

    • Paint Shop quality controls

    • Trim & Chassis (T&C) final inspection and history card systems

  • Insight into problem-solving, assurance methods, and quality ownership on the line

  • Dedicated Q&A sessions to reflect on observations and learning


The visit is designed to be practical, detailed, and grounded in real operations.
